Output 629ea621285cafa28bda18f84d4a24b406dd6598c3d2392bcc41ac35efb6c225:3

value
3700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94924f2b060bfd374bc0d698db98c2ddad2cff20 OP_EQUALVERIFY OP_CHECKSIG
address
1EYaH8svK3d81YdxaYGcYLgGPGFWaLBBUV
transaction
629ea621285cafa28bda18f84d4a24b406dd6598c3d2392bcc41ac35efb6c225
confirmations
409623
spent
true